Overtime watch in Pittsburgh

In 2002, the Falcons and Steelers went to overtime, tied at 34. Four years later, they went to overtime, tied at 38.

They could end up going to overtime again, tied at nine.

The Falcons tied the game with 3:24 to play, choosing to take the three pointer after lining up to go for it on fourth down. The Steelers threw a red flag to challenge the spot from the prior play, but the play was not reviewable. The Falcons thereafter changed their minds and took the field goal.
